"It's your uncle Lin's letter!"
Then he said with a rather sad look on his face,
"Ever since your aunt passed away early in life, I have written to him several times asking him to send your aunt's daughter to Beijing, but I have always been refused. Yet, he has suddenly written to me again this time. I wonder what he is saying."
At this moment, Yuanyang had brought out a small brocade box.
It was opened for Lady Jia, revealing a pair of exquisite gold-rimmed mirrors.
Grandmother Jia took out her reading mirror and put it on herself before opening the letter and reading it.
When Lady Jia was opening the letter, Baoyu obediently snuggled into her arms and watched.
Yingchun and Xichun both looked out curiously.
Wang Xifeng had already walked to stand behind Lady Wang and Lady Xing.
After a while, Grandmother Jia finished reading the letter and clasped her hands together.
"Amitabha!"
Although she lived deep in the inner courtyard, she also knew something about the situation outside.
Two days ago, the imperial court held a meeting to discuss the deployment of troops in Yangzhou. I heard that it was related to the Salt Administration.
However, Jia Zheng and Jia She did not want her to worry about some minor details, so they deliberately did not mention them.
Now that I have seen Lin Ruhai's letter, I naturally know that he and his poor granddaughter are safe and sound. Only then did I sigh from the bottom of my heart.
Immediately, Jia Mu looked at the eager wives and girls, smiled and touched Jia Baoyu's head, saying lovingly,
"It was your uncle Lin who sent a letter from Yangzhou, finally agreeing to send my poor granddaughter to Beijing."
Jia Baoyu was the first to stand up excitedly.
"Great! There's going to be another sister to have fun with in the mansion!"
When the three sisters Xichun, Yingchun and Tanchun heard this, they all started talking in a low voice.
Grandmother Jia smiled and shook her head.
Wang Xifeng asked,
"Old Madam, it's at least a thousand eight hundred miles from Yangzhou to Beijing. I don't know when it will be delivered so I can make some preparations early."
After a moment's thought, Jia Mu said,
"My granddaughter is one year younger than Baoyu. It would be difficult for her to travel a thousand miles alone. She needs someone to look after her."
"Her father is a high-ranking official, so she can't leave without permission."
Everyone fell silent after hearing this.
Grandmother Jia thought for a moment, then looked at Wang Xifeng and said,
"What has Lian'er been busy with lately?"
Upon hearing this, Wang Xifeng, whose eyelashes were empty even after being plucked out, instantly understood what Lady Jia meant.
He laughed and said,
"These days, he often goes to the East Palace to help Brother Zhen."
Upon hearing this, Jia Mu frowned and moved her mouth, but still said nothing.
Although she was old, she didn't really know anything about the character of Jia Zhen from the East Palace.
Grandmother Jia slowly took off the glasses she was wearing.
The sharp-eyed Yuanyang on the side quickly took the glasses and put them into the box.
After a moment's hesitation, Jia's mother said,
"Why not have Lian'er take some followers to Yangzhou and bring the person back?"
Wang Xifeng was overjoyed when she heard this and immediately nodded in agreement.
After all, Jia Lian has never had a proper job in Rongguo Mansion, so this is a good opportunity for him to show up in front of the old lady so that he can mention it later.
However, after looking at Madam Xing in front of him who remained expressionless, he smiled awkwardly and said nothing.
Mrs. Wang frowned slightly, her eyelids moved slightly, but she said nothing, and moved the Buddhist beads in her hand a little faster.
Grandmother Jia took in everyone's expressions and gestures and pretended not to see them.
He said with emotion,
"As a man from the Duke of Rong's Mansion, I should be able to stand on my own two feet. It would be good for me to gain some experience outside."
Then he said to Madam Xing,
"Madam, what do you think?"
Mrs. Xing hurriedly stood up and bowed to Lady Jia.
"What the old lady said is true. I will tell the master later."
Grandmother Jia nodded slightly, turned to look at Wang Xifeng and said,
"You have prepared everything for the trip. Let Lian'er leave as soon as possible!"
"I heard that the imperial court will soon suppress bandits in Yangzhou. If there is chaos and disorder, it is better to go and return early."
"Yes, old lady!"
Wang Xifeng responded happily.
When Jia Baoyu heard this, his eyes suddenly lit up.
He hurriedly took Lady Jia's hand and asked,
"Old lady, what do you mean by bandit suppression? Can you tell me about it?"
